About the Whoodle
The cheerful Whoodle is a cross between the Wheaten Terrier and the Poodle. This crossbreed is fairly energetic and does best in an active home where they can get plenty of exercise and stimulation.

Frequently asked questions
What is the typical price of Whoodle puppies in Millcreek, UT?
The typical price for Whoodle puppies for sale in Millcreek, UT may vary based on the breeder and individual puppy. On average, Whoodle puppies from a breeder in Millcreek, UT may range in price from $1,000 to $2,250.
How active are Whoodle puppies in Millcreek, UT?
Whoodle puppies in Millcreek, UT tend to be high energy. As a general rule, dogs with a high energy level may require more than 60 minutes per day of physical activity, but it's possible that your dog may need a different level of exercise.
Do Whoodle puppies in Millcreek, UT shed?
Whoodle puppies in Millcreek, UT are a low shedding breed. However, it's possible that a dog's level of shedding may vary by individual puppy.
What is the average lifespan for Whoodle puppies in Millcreek, UT?
The average lifespan for Whoodle puppies in Millcreek, UT is 12 to 15 years of age.
